Description

Written in a e-zine style, this high-interest informational text will introduce your students to the Juneteenth holiday and its significance. The resource can be used separately, or as a supplement to other materials, including my Juneteenth Celebration - Report Study Pages.

Learners will discover the answer to several questions about Juneteenth, including

  • why some people in the United States remained enslaved more than two years after the Emancipation Proclamation
  • what the Juneteenth flag symbolizes, and
  • which state was the first to officially recognize June 19th as a state holiday

Discussion questions are included at the end.
